## Incremental Rebuilds in Quillstone

Plugin authors should note that Quillstone's incremental engine only re-renders pages whose content hash or template dependency graph has changed. If your plugin mutates global context, declare it in the manifest under `invalidates`, otherwise stale pages will persist across builds. Avoid writing to the output directory directly; use the emit API so the dependency tracker can record your artifacts. When filing rebuild issues with the Quillstone team, include the trace token printed below.

build token for bageg-yahof: htk3_673

## DraftLoom Environments

DraftLoom's undo/redo stack is served by the history service, which runs in three environments: dev, staging, and production. Each environment keeps its own history depth limit and snapshot interval, so undo behavior can differ between them — worth remembering when triaging bug reports before a release. Staging mirrors production sizing as of the Ostwick migration. The production environment currently runs with the following configuration values.

deployment values, kawip-kafog:
belath:
  pin: 3709
  tenant: ulaox
  seal: seal_25075386
  metrics_host: metrics.belath.halixhq.test
  standby_team: gormir
  escalation: wenys-fenwyn
  nonce: 26e5f7

**Alert: Audit-log viewer ingestion lag (Ledgerlight).** The Ledgerlight audit-log viewer is displaying events more than 15 minutes behind real time, which blocks release verification for compliance-gated deploys. The usual cause is an indexer backlog after a large tenant export; less often, a schema mismatch from a new event type. Hold any pending releases requiring audit confirmation until lag clears. Triage steps and the backlog dashboard are on the page below.

operations page: https://confluence.lumicsys.internal/projects/display/projects/display

// Maximum heading depth enforced by the Quarrel docs linter.
// Deeper nesting has historically been used to smuggle hidden
// content past reviewers in the Pellwick handbook repo, so this
// limit is treated as a security control, not a style choice.
// Do not raise it without sign-off from the docs-security group.
// The linter release this constant was validated against is
// recorded under the token below.

build token for tajeg-bajep: htk14_409ba9df6b8acb